William Wang: Early Life and Career
Born in Taiwan, Wang moved to the United States and demonstrated entrepreneurial acumen from an early age. Before establishing Vizio, he gained experience in the computer hardware industry. In 2002, he founded Vizio with a vision to offer high-quality televisions at affordable prices.
Key Milestones
- 2002: Founded Vizio, Inc.
- 2007: Vizio becomes the largest LCD TV seller in North America.
- 2015: Plans for an IPO were announced but later withdrawn.
